Setup Guide: How to Use the Philips Sonicare DailyClean HX3411/04

Before first use, rinse the brush head and attach it firmly to the handle until it clicks into place. Plug the charger into a standard power outlet and place the handle on the charger until the battery is fully charged. A full charge is useful before first use, even though the battery can last up to 14 days on normal brushing patterns.

To begin brushing, apply a small amount of toothpaste, place the brush head against your teeth at a slight angle, and turn the device on. Move slowly across each section of the mouth and let the brush do the work rather than scrubbing manually. The QuadPacer signals when it is time to move to the next quadrant, and the Smartimer signals when the 2-minute brushing cycle is complete. This model does not support app pairing or Bluetooth connectivity, so setup is limited to charging and basic use.

For safety, do not use the toothbrush if the charger, cord, or handle is visibly damaged. Keep the charger away from water, and do not submerge the handle in liquids. If the brush does not start, confirm it is charged, seated correctly on the charger, and that the brush head is attached properly. If brushing feels too intense at first, use lighter pressure and shorter sessions while you adapt to sonic brushing.

Troubleshooting: Common Philips Sonicare DailyClean HX3411/04 Problems and Fixes

If the toothbrush does not power on, the most common cause is a low battery. Place it on the charger for several hours and try again. If the handle still does not respond, inspect the charger connection and outlet, and make sure the brush head is fully connected. If the brush seems weaker than usual, replace the brush head if the bristles are worn or frayed, since worn bristles reduce cleaning performance.

If the unit turns off unexpectedly, the battery may need recharging or the handle may need a reset by removing and reattaching the brush head. There are no advanced error codes or display alerts on this model, so most issues are resolved by charging, cleaning the contact points, or replacing the brush head. If the charging light does not appear, test a different outlet and check for moisture around the charger base.

To prevent problems, rinse the brush head after each use, wipe the handle dry, and store the device upright in a dry area. How does the timer and QuadPacer work on the Philips Sonicare DailyClean Sonic Electric Toothbrush HX3411/04?

The Philips Sonicare DailyClean Sonic Electric Toothbrush HX3411/04 includes a 2-minute Smartimer and a QuadPacer. The Smartimer helps you brush for the dentist-recommended two minutes, while the QuadPacer gives a gentle cue every 30 seconds to move to a new quadrant of your mouth. This makes it easier to brush evenly and avoid spending too much time on one area.

How do I fix a Philips Sonicare DailyClean Sonic Electric Toothbrush HX3411/04 brush head that keeps coming loose?

If the brush head feels loose, remove it and check both the inside of the head and the metal shaft on the handle for toothpaste buildup, moisture, or debris. Clean and dry the connection area, then push the head back on until it clicks securely. A worn brush head or damaged connector can also cause instability, so inspect both parts if the problem continues.
